Understanding Personal Injury Claims in Bartonville

Personal injury claims seek to hold negligent parties accountable for harm caused by careless or wrongful conduct. Common claim types include motor vehicle crashes, premises liability, and product-related injuries.
Successful claims rely on proving liability, documenting damages, and presenting medical evidence. We coordinate with medical providers and investigators to build a thorough case on your behalf.

What a Personal Injury Claim Covers

A claim can cover economic losses like medical expenses and lost wages, as well as non-economic losses such as pain, emotional distress, and diminished quality of life. In fatal cases, family members may pursue wrongful death claims for funeral costs and loss of support.

Key Elements of a Successful Claim

Important components include identifying the responsible party, gathering evidence like photos and police reports, obtaining medical records, and calculating damages. We guide clients through demand negotiations and, if needed, courtroom proceedings.

Key Terms and Glossary for Bartonville Injury Claims

Understanding common legal terms helps you follow the progress of your case and make informed decisions about settlement or trial strategies.

Liability

Liability refers to legal responsibility for causing harm. Establishing liability is central to recovering compensation in most injury claims.

Damages

Damages are monetary awards for losses like medical bills, lost wages, future care, and non-economic impacts such as pain and suffering.

Negligence

Negligence is a failure to exercise reasonable care that results in harm to another person. Proving negligence typically requires showing duty, breach, causation, and damages.

Statute of Limitations

The statute of limitations sets the filing deadline for personal injury claims in Texas. Missing this deadline can bar recovery, so early action is important.

Practical Tips for Bartonville Injury Claims

Document the Scene and Injuries

Take photos, collect witness information, and seek medical attention promptly. Early documentation strengthens your claim and helps connect injuries to the incident.

Keep Detailed Records

Save medical bills, vehicle repair estimates, and records of lost income. Organized records make it easier to calculate damages and support settlement requests.

Avoid Early Recorded Statements

Insurers often request recorded statements early on. Speak with legal counsel before giving detailed statements to avoid unintended admissions that could reduce recovery.
